The Appenzeller Sennenhunde dog
The Appenzeller Sennenhunde is one of the four Swiss mountain breeds and is considered rare and threatened by extinction. This got its name from the Appenzell region which was its original breeding territory and Sennenhunde which means the of the Alpine dairymen. This has a compact and muscular body with a back that is moderately long and straight and a deep broad chest that reaches to the elbow. The Appenzeller Sennenhunde skull is fairly flat which is relatively broad especially between the ears. The Appenzeller Sennenhunde has almond shaped eyes and ears hanging down flat and close to the cheeks. It has a firm and close fitting double coat. This breed is affectionately called “Blaze” due to the white blaze on its nose and forehead. It has its own trademark which is a post horn tail. The Appenzell Mountain and the Appenzell Cattle are its other names.


Appenzeller Sennenhunde Skills
An Appenzeller Sennenhunde breeder’s standard is basically a that would work tirelessly the whole day in all kinds of weather and still be able to stay watchful throughout the night. Anything less is undesirable. This breed has been known to be fearless farm or guard dogs whose work includes herding cattle, guarding the household and performing general farm work. At present, they are popular s or utility dogs and excel in agility events. Their use as escort, protection, rescue and tracking dogs are fast gaining acceptance, quite a long way from its original work as a helper to alpine dairy farmers.

Appenzeller Sennenhunde Personality
An

Appenzeller Sennenhunde is a lively and confident breed whose main source of happiness is to be given tasks to do to keep it occupied. It demonstrates special affection towards its human family but is naturally suspicious of strangers. Obedience and social skills are easily learned by this intelligent breed. It is quite accepting of its master’s dominance and exhibits a very strong group instinct. Good treatment of this results to evident love for children. A special close relationship with women has been observed in this breed probably due to their constant presence during the raising period.

Appenzeller Sennenhunde Exercise Needs
An inactive lifestyle is not suitable for an Appenzeller Sennenhunde. Being active herding dogs, they require regular exercise, tasks and work.

Appenzeller Sennenhunde Living Conditions
Apartment life is definitely not for an Appenzeller Sennenhunde as it does not take well to indoor environment. Neither is it suited to be kept outside of the house in a kennel. This breed truly belongs to a farm or rural environment where it can have a simple shelter of its own, where he can go in and out as it pleases. The place, which is often chosen by the itself, should give a good overview of the territory. It does very well living with its people so much so that the surest way to produce an ill-humored and dangerous Appenzeller Sennenhunde is to keep it in a place with no contact at all from humans or members of the same species.

Appenzeller Sennenhunde Grooming Requirements
It is quite easy to take care of an Appenzeller Sennenhunde coat as it does not need constant brushing. However, more frequent brushing is required after the first change of coat takes place.

Appenzeller Sennenhunde Health Issues
This is a generally healthy breed but may be susceptible to hip dysplasia.
